T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- Functional Group (Golkar) Party chairman Agung Laksono, who was appointed in the party’s national congress in Jakarta, has planned to file a petition against the State Administrative Court’s verdict that dismissed Justice and Human Rights Minister’s decision. In addition, the ministry will file the same petition on Monday, May 25, 2015.
“The petition deed has been drafted. We, as well as the Justice and Human Rights Ministry, will file the petition tomorrow,” Agung said at his office on Sunday, May 24, 2015, in Jakarta.
Earlier on Monday, May 18, 2015, the State Administrative Court ruled in favor Aburizal Bakrie’s lawsuit. The court revoked the Justice and Human Rights Minister’s decision letter that validated Agung’s Golkar and reestablish Aburizal-led Golkar’s executive board formed in the 2009 National Congress in Riau.
Despite of filing the petition, Agung remain opened to a temporary reconciliation as advised by Golkar’s politician Jusuf “JK” Kalla. Both camps formed a temporary reconciliation team in order to be qualified in regional heads elections.
